Where is the Pipek family from?

You can see how Pipek families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Pipek family name was found in the USA in 1920. In 1920 there were 2 Pipek families living in Illinois. This was about 50% of all the recorded Pipek's in USA. Illinois and 1 other state had the highest population of Pipek families in 1920.
